$80 budget - which of these kits? by [deleted] in SelfBarber

[–]RadioSniper 0 points1 point  (0 children)

I bought the Wahl Elite Pro corded kit 8 months ago and couldn’t be happier, haven’t stepped football in the barber shop since my first self cut. Got real quality, metal self sharpening guards. Some say it’s “The King of home barbering” kits.

The Magic clip is more of a pro tool from my experience. Probably an upgrade from the Elite pro.

Color pro I would avoid if you’ve already set aside $80 you’re happy to spend.

  1. Magic Clip
  2. Elite Pro (best guards I’ve seen in the Wahl series)
  3. I would only seriously consider the two mentioned above.

How it started vs. how it ended by JCsends in SelfBarber

[–]RadioSniper 0 points1 point  (0 children)

If you’re having issues getting the bottom line out try setting ur first bald line with your clippers, no guard, closed instead of a trimmer. Unless you already do that, then just use the corners of your trimmers to flick at that bottom line

Perks of cutting your own hair by InfluenceTough6586 in SelfBarber

[–]RadioSniper 4 points5 points  (0 children)

I started purely to try and save money. I was always to scared to try and cut myself and felt it was damn near impossible. I had a month of pat leave from work and thought cool, I could squeeze at least 2 practise trims in before I need to go back to work. Bought all the equipment, watched a BUNCH of tutorials until I found one that I thought yes I can follow this, steps are easy, teacher is credible and the result is good. First trim was a complete hack job! but from trim number 2 it got better. Been cutting myself for about 8 months now and never stepped foot back into my barber. I actually walk past my old barber shop every day coming home from work.. I wonder what he think seeing me with fresh cuts every two weeks lool. I actually LOVE it and love watching videos on it. Getting to the point where I want to start cutting friends for free as I’ve only ever cut myself but want to start cutting other heads. Greatest decision I made this year. I save £30 ($40) each cut.
